Employer Te Whatu Ora Te Toka Tumai Auckland Location Auckland, New Zealand Details Download Job Description We are looking for an experienced and motivated Clinical Scientist to join our diagnostic genetics team. This excellent opportunity opens the door to work with NZ's largest and highly specialised hospital-based laboratory service.
As a clinical scientist you will be expected to;
• support laboratory service development, specialist service delivery and troubleshooting.
• provide analytical, interpretive and advisory services within the department
• enable the delivery of strategic objectives in line with the Directorate and organisational commitment of delivering world-class healthcare.
• perform analysis
• participate in the development of new and existing tests
• be responsible for the supervision of scientific and technical staff and liaise with clinicians.
You will be required to work as part of the diagnostic genetics team and will have dual reporting lines to the Scientist Unit Manager and Consultant Clinical Scientist.
Start of job 27.04.2023 Job Requirements Nga Pukenga Motuhake | Important Skills The primary purpose of the role is to work in conjunction with the clinical and scientific leads of the department to:
• Use specialised scientific knowledge to advise clinicians on the requirements for diagnostic testing on patients as a member of the team contributing to clinical care
• Maintain a safe and effective service through the use of relevant quality assurance and audit tools, to appropriate national standards
• Undertake scientific research, including the evaluation of scientific literature, to introduce new scientific procedures or solve diagnostic or therapeutic problems within their field
• Apply the principles of evidence-based laboratory practice to inform health care decisions
• Provide innovative and strategic direction to the operation of the laboratory within the area of specialisation and responsibility
• Critically evaluate and clearly communicate complex scientific and technical information to healthcare professionals
• Participate in the teaching and training.
• A commitment to biculturalism and a commitment to achieving equitable outcomes Essential qualifications and experience:
• FFSc (RCPA) or FRCPath or FRCPath Part 1 (plus successful completion of UK Clinical Scientist Training Programme) or equivalent
• Registered or registerable with the Medical Sciences Council of NZ with a current APC
• Evidence of on-going professional and personal development in Diagnostic Genetics
• At least 5 years' experience diagnostic genetics preferably working within a large referral laboratory.
• Thorough and in-depth knowledge of human pathology including theoretical and practical aspects of molecular and diagnostic genetics
• Experience and understanding of the analytical skills in all major areas of the work associated with a molecular and diagnostic genetics laboratory
• Result evaluation and interpretation experience and experience in writing complex clinical reports
• Clinical liaison experience
• Experience developing new methodologies and designing new tests to stay at the forefront of international laboratory practice in diagnostic Genetics
